A Phoenix man is accused of fatally beating someone who tried to enter a bathroom stall that was occupied by his teenage daughter.
Phoenix police say 40-year-old Melvin Harris (https://www.washingtontimes.com/topics/melvin-harris/) is jailed on $100,000 bond on suspicion of second-degree murder.


It was unclear Tuesday if he has a lawyer yet.

Police say Harris (https://www.washingtontimes.com/topics/melvin-harris/) drove to a convenience store on the night of Aug. 2 to pick up his daughter and her friends.

He later was informed that a man tried to enter the bathroom stall his daughter was using.

The man left the store and was pointed out to Harris (https://www.washingtontimes.com/topics/melvin-harris/), who punched him in the face and allegedly kicked and stomped on him.The unidentified victim was taken to the hospital with a broken nose and brain injuries and later died.
